JOB SUMMARY
Provides technical management and oversight, inclusive of budget and schedule, for an attraction or attractions. Responsible for the successful specification, bid/award, design, production, installation, and acceptance testing of Ride and/or Show systems, to include Audio, Special Effects, Projection, Lighting, Set/Scenic, Props, Show Action Equipment, Animated Figures, Ride Systems, Mechanical Systems, Network Systems, Parkwide Systems, Ride Control, and/or Show Control Systems. Role may have multiple direct reports whom manage multiple aspects of an attraction or an entire attraction. Will provide daily subject matter expertise and guidance to the project team.
MAJOR RESPONSIBILITIES
- Leads Universal Creative technical teams in existing park expansion and new venue development. Oversees and validates engineering analyses, development of technical documents, and technical decision making.
- Oversees creation of scope(s) of work documentation and awarding of contracts to vendors based on quantitative requirements derived from interpreting creative intent and employing Universal Specifications. Leads integration and delivery of overall Ride and Show systems and attractions.
- Advises, coordinates, and is accountable for the status and engineering quality of Ride and Show systems including areas of risk or potential future risks.
- Responsible for creation of overall budget and schedule for complex attractions and themed entertainment offerings.
- Oversees all technical interaction within Universal Creative and between vendors, sub-contractors, and relevant third parties involved with Ride and Show systems.
- Understand and actively participate in Environmental, Health & Safety responsibilities by following established UO policy, procedures, training and team member involvement activities.
- Performs other duties as assigned.
